Method: Swicky::ApiResult#initialize

Defined in:
lib/swicky/api_result.rb

#initialize(result, message) ⇒ ApiResult

Returns a new instance of ApiResult.

Raises:

  • (ArgumentError)


15
16
17
18
19
# File 'lib/swicky/api_result.rb', line 15

def initialize(result, message)
  raise(ArgumentError, "Illegal Result #{result}") unless(RESULTS.keys.include?(result.to_sym))
  @result = result.to_sym
  @message = message
end